Long before air conditioning, ancient civilizations mastered the art of staying cool using nothing but nature, physics, and intelligent design.
From Persian windcatchers and Egyptian malqafs to Roman courtyards and Mughal stone screens, this documentary explores how early builders engineered homes that could survive extreme heat without electricity.
Through real historical examples, you’ll discover how thick walls stored cool air, how wind was captured and redirected, and how water became a natural climate system. These techniques weren’t primitive — they were refined over centuries and are now inspiring modern sustainable architecture.
